Output cbf64d8f74c04b21ef5becc178bc40d49be6b09337d149aac8d9ea4e3f60269a:0

value
1049742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729eed41b728c3dc085c391e5288a0782d70fe6a OP_EQUAL
address
3C95LqcWoWFTrh1pkKHSyxmsHA39a9CMB5
transaction
cbf64d8f74c04b21ef5becc178bc40d49be6b09337d149aac8d9ea4e3f60269a
confirmations
367255
spent
true